If you're interested in coming to Oasis, call us to set up an intake. During an intake, you meet with an Oasis staff member and we discuss your interest in Oasis and our community agreements so you feel prepared to come to Oasis during drop-in hours. You are welcome to bring a friend or family member to your intake.
Oasis now has an emergency cell phone that you can call if you are in crisis. The phone number is (253) 988-2108.
When you call the cell phone, one of the Oasis staff members will answer. This means that you will reach Rae, Mo, Aimee, or Lorenzo when you call. We will be staffing the cell phone 24/7 and will be available to speak with you.
Here are some examples of when you might want to call the Oasis cell phone:
- If you just got kicked out of your house
- If you've just been involved in a crime
- If you're feeling suicidal
- If you are in a crisis situation
If something bad happened and you're not sure if it fits the list above, call anyway! We can talk with you about your situation and help you find resources. For similar services that are not linked to Oasis, you can call the Crisis Line or the Trevor Helpline.
